History, Constitution & Previous Show Results

NZ’s premier classic car show since 1972

Over the decades, the second Sunday in February each year has become the highlight of the New Zealand car lovers’ calendar.  That’s when thousands of car enthusiasts and the simply curious visit Auckland’s Ellerslie Race Course to see the country’s biggest line up of classics – many of them rated among the world’s best restorations.

The best, entered individually or as teams, vie for coveted awards ranging from the Intermarque Team Shield (pairs of cars)  to Masters Class (individual vehicles), best “Survivor” (original rather than restored cars) and best Club Display - the theme for which changes each year.

The Intermarque Concours d'Elegance is a celebration of classic and marque cars, with competitions based on presentation, cleanliness, condition, originality and excellence.

The first Intermarque Concours event was held on December 1, 1972 at the sunken gardens, Cornwall Park by the MG Car Club.  Then as now, it was an inter-club affair and MG became the first winner of the Inter-Club Challenge Shield.  Honours also went to Alvis, Studebaker, Jowett, Riley, and Citroen Car Clubs.  Until 1981 MG and Jaguar dominated the Cornwall Park event.  Then Porsche took the Shield and moved the rapidly growing show to Ellerslie.  Today over 80 car clubs, leading new vehicle dealerships, sponsors and the restoration industry are part of the day.  Vehicles and visitors not only come from around the country but also the world – one year, for example, we welcomed 27 Alvis owners and their cars from the UK.

It takes almost a year to put a show like this together.  The winning club each year hosts the subsequent event with the support of other leading clubs and an experienced executive committee.  Continuity, procedure and judging is overseen by TACCOC, the Thoroughbred and Classic Car Owners’ Club.  The organising committee meets monthly.

Displayed vehicles range from the turn of the century through to the latest modern exotics, and vary from Micro cars through to the latest exotic and high performance new cars from all around the world.

Intermarque Concours events around the world

In the United States and Europe, the attendance at such events is in the hundreds of thousands, the investment measured in millions.  Clearly New Zealand cannot hope to emulate such extravagant affairs, but thanks to committed imaginative sponsors, commercial partners, exhibitors and clubs, the Ellerslie Classic Car Show and Intermarque Concours events are acknowledged as world class.

Incorporated society

The Ellerslie Intermarque Concours and Classic Car Show Incorporated (registered number 2546539) was incorporated on the 14th March 2011.  To view the constitution of the society click the button below​
